25 German Criminal Police, Prague, 7 January 1942. Criminal Police Headquarters in Prague. 1st report. 8 The death on 27.12.194l at the Palace Hotel in Prague II is not a poisoning after drinking a glass of wine. The guest concerned is the German national Eugen S e e b'er g Prague II, C.M. v. Weberstrasse 17 has been living, has been much more suddenly surprised by death and fallen from the chair. The investigations have shown that S e e b e p had been in medical treatment for a long time because of excessive blood pressure and that he has been prohibited from drinking alcohol and tobacco products. If third persons are not at fault, their confirmation was found in the result of the health police section of the body, which was carried out in the German Institute for Judicial Medicine. Afterwards, the cause of the sudden death of arteries calcification and heart muscle softening is to be seen. - Thus, there is a perfectly natural death. 2.
